financial support

CUGC relies on annual subscriptions from its members to cover facility and equipment access. CUGC members must pay for instruction and glider rental at an hourly rate.

While these costs are heavily discounted from the public rates, the keenest students can easily spend hundreds of pounds per month just to pursue our sport.

We are seeking alumni support to help meet our ongoing expenses and keep subscription costs down. Your regular support ensures that CUGC can remain financially sustainable and continue to help our members go from strength to strength.

CAMPAIGN TO PURCHASE A 2-SEATER

Our long-term goal as a club is to own a 2-seater. Every year our members take more than 1200 launches with instructors. Our club has also been growing rapidly — from just 20 members in 2017 to more than 80 members in 2023.

Owning a 2-seater would make flying cheaper for our members, allow us to organise more expeditions, as well as giving us more chances to fly in Varsity and inter-university competitions.

A second-hand K21 costs approximately £80,000. These gliders are incredibly durable. At the same time, it will only take 8-10 years for the initial investment to be entirely recovered in savings.

CUGC is currently able to contribute £35,000 (up from £15,000, in 2023!). This currently leaves us £45,000 short of the target. With 25% gift aid, we would need donations of £36,000.
